Pt/USY催化剂上FCC柴油加氢改质反应性能
Hydro-upgrading performance of FCC diesel oil on Pt/USY catalysts

Abstract
Pt/USY,Pt/1.0K-USY and Pt/2.0K-USY hydro-upgrading catalysts were prepared. The typical structure and acidity of molecular sieves and catalysts were characterized by XRD,N2 absorption-desorption,NH3-TPD and Py-FT-IR. Then the hydro-upgrading performance of these catalysts was studied in a continuous down-flow fixed bed with stainless steel tubular reactor and refined FCC diesel oil was chosen as feedstock. The reaction results indicated that the activity of the catalysts mainly depended on their acid quantity,acid intensity,and acid distribution with the same Pt content and the similar pore structure.
